Understanding Construction Grade HPMC

Construction Grade HPMC is a water-soluble polymer derived from cellulose, primarily used in various applications within the construction realm. Its properties make it an invaluable asset for contractors. Some key Construction Grade HPMC properties include:

  • High water retention: Supports longer working times for materials like mortars and plasters.
  • Improved adhesion: Enhances the bonding capability of various substrates.
  • Thickening agent: Provides optimal viscosity for better application and control.
  • Reduced shrinkage: Minimizes cracking in drying applications.

Benefits of Construction Grade HPMC Properties

  1. Workability Improvement

    • HPMC enhances the workability of cement-based materials, making them more manageable. This is crucial for contractors who must deliver precise application in varying conditions.
  2. Longer Open Time

    • One of the standout features is the extended open time of products containing HPMC. This means that contractors can work at a more leisurely pace without the fear of materials setting too quickly.
  3. Water Resistance

    • When properly mixed, HPMC can provide improved water resistance, which is essential for exterior applications or areas prone to moisture.
  4. Reduced Dust Formation

    • Using HPMC in dry mortars and plasters helps minimize dust emissions, leading to a cleaner work environment.

Common Applications of Construction Grade HPMC

Constructors can utilize HPMC across a range of applications, enhancing both functionality and performance. Key applications include:

  • Tile adhesives
  • Cement-based plasters
  • Grouts
  • Mortars
  • Self-leveling compounds

Practical Solutions and Suggestions

Problem: Difficulty in achieving the desired consistency or thickness.

Solution: Adjust the amount of Construction Grade HPMC mixed into your product. Start with the manufacturer's suggestion and adjust slightly based on the conditions at your job site. Regularly check consistency during application to maintain quality.

Problem: Adhesion issues in varying weather conditions.

Solution: Ensure the surface is properly prepared and clean before application. Consider using specific HPMC grades that offer enhanced adhesion properties for outdoor projects.

Problem: The mix is drying too quickly.

Solution: Use Construction Grade HPMC to increase water retention within the mix. Adding a higher percentage may allow for more manageable working times, enabling contractors to finish tasks without rushing.
